apache_getenv

(PHP 4 >= 4.3.0, PHP 5, PHP 7, PHP 8)

apache_getenv获取 Apache subprocess_env 变量

说明

apache_getenv(string $variable, bool $walk_to_top = false): string|false

获取 variable 指定的环境变量。

参数

variable

Apache 环境变量

walk_to_top

是否获取对Apache各层可用的顶层变量

返回值

成功时返回 Apache 环境变量值,失败时返回 false

示例

示例 #1 apache_getenv() 示例

该示例显示如何取得 Apache 环境变量 SERVER_ADDR的值。

<?php
$ret
= apache_getenv("SERVER_ADDR");
echo
$ret;
?>

以上示例的输出类似于:

42.24.42.240

apache_getenv(key) does not work on an php cgi installation, in this case rather use $_SERVER["REDIRECT_key"]
